Spiders force Suzuki to recall 19,000 cars

Spiders have forced Suzuki to recall over 19,000 mid-size cars, AP reported.

According to the automaker, spider webs could clog a fuel vapour vent hose in some 2010 to 2013 Kizashi cars, cutting off air flow, which could cause deformation of the gas tank, causing cracks, fuel leaks, and possibly fires.

The recall came after seven reports about the problem.

According to Suzuki, the problem had not caused any accidents or injuries in the US.

Owners would be notified of the recalls this month.

American Suzuki Motor Corp filed for Chapter 11 bankruptcy protection in November 2012 and ceased automobile sales in the US.

The recall comes as the second caused by spiders this year, following the April recall of 42,000 Mazda6 mid-size cars in the US with 2.5-litre engines for a similar problem.

The recalled cars are for cars made from 2010 through 2012 model years.

Suzuki will send letters to Kizashi owners, directing them to bring the vehicles to authorised service providers.

These service providers will replace the evaporative canister vent line with a new vent line that has a filter attached to it that will prevent spiders from reaching their intended destination. If the canister vent line is found to be obstructed by a spider web, the fuel tank will also be replaced.

The problem is seen only in cars made at a plant in Flat Rock, Michigan, at which Mazda once produced cars jointly with Ford Motor Co. until 2012. According to the Associated Press the yellow sac spider was the guilty arachnid – due to its attraction to hydrocarbons, and the fact that it builds webs that cause pressure to build in the fuel tank, increasing the risk of fuel leaks and fire.

The Suzuki Kizashi, a compact sedan competed with the Toyota Corolla, Volkswagen Jetta and similar-sized vehicles. It sold fairly well and had been well-received by the automotive press.
